Transaction 16af0e4dee4e07a0aa518672e13c16dc98b158309bb67d51fbb4fec2c312d095

1 Input
2 Outputs
  • 16af0e4dee4e07a0aa518672e13c16dc98b158309bb67d51fbb4fec2c312d095:0
  • value  80119530
    address  3CdVvZJwVRj7W69KtKurUTKBhC9ZLbnWXn
  • 16af0e4dee4e07a0aa518672e13c16dc98b158309bb67d51fbb4fec2c312d095:1
  • value  30250799
    address  3D7ETrU5TCYbAEAausHUL8gp73mYBPhr59